    languagedialog: save language to extended attribute
    
    When the user manually changes the document syntax language, we can
    persist an extended attribute which is used the next time the file is
    loaded from storage.
    
    We only do this on manual changes to avoid setting extended attributes
    for every file we simply open.
    
    Fixes #292

diff --git a/src/editor-window-actions.c b/src/editor-window-actions.c
index ed1e639..afa34b1 100644
--- a/src/editor-window-actions.c
+++ b/src/editor-window-actions.c
@@ -158,6 +158,23 @@ editor_window_actions_save_as_cb (GtkWidget  *widget,
     _editor_page_save_as (page, NULL);
 }
 
+static void
+editor_window_actions_notify_language_cb (EditorDocument       *document,
+                                          GParamSpec           *pspec,
+                                          EditorLanguageDialog *dialog)
+{
+  GtkSourceLanguage *language;
+  const char *language_id = NULL;
+
+  g_assert (EDITOR_IS_DOCUMENT (document));
+  g_assert (EDITOR_IS_LANGUAGE_DIALOG (dialog));
+
+  if ((language = editor_language_dialog_get_language (dialog)))
+    language_id = gtk_source_language_get_id (language);
+
+  _editor_document_persist_syntax_language (document, language_id);
+}
+
 static void
 editor_window_actions_change_language_cb (GtkWidget  *widget,
                                           const char *action_name,
@@ -183,6 +200,17 @@ editor_window_actions_change_language_cb (GtkWidget  *widget,
   g_object_bind_property (document, "language", dialog, "language",
                           G_BINDING_SYNC_CREATE | G_BINDING_BIDIRECTIONAL);
 
+  /* We only want to persist the language to underlying storage if the
+   * user changes the value using the language dialog. Otherwise, we can't
+   * update to better content-type discovery in updates of shared-mime-info
+   * or GtkSourceView as they'd be pinned to the first result we ever get.
+   */
+  g_signal_connect_object (dialog,
+                           "notify::language",
+                           G_CALLBACK (editor_window_actions_notify_language_cb),
+                           document,
+                           G_CONNECT_SWAPPED);
+
   gtk_window_present (GTK_WINDOW (dialog));
 }
